How Much Filtration For 10 Fish In A 10 Gallon

It’s generally recommended that your filter have a GPH that is at least 4 times the capacity of your tank. So, for example, you’d want at least a filter with 40 GPH for a 10 gallon tank.

How many fish is too many for a 10 gallon tank?

If you like small, schooling fish, you can actually keep more than one inch of fish per gallon so long as your filtration is good, you aren’t overfeeding and you’re consistent with your water changes. 15 Zebra Danios or 10 Platies would be right at carrying capacity for a 10 gallon tank.

How big of a filter do I need for my fish tank?

The rule of thumb is that all the water in your tank should pass through the filter at least four times each hour. That makes it pretty easy to calculate what you need. When it’s borderline, always move to a higher flow rate. For example, a thirty-gallon tank requires a flow rate of at least 120 gallons per hour (gph).

How many bettas can I put in a 10 gallon tank?

As a general rule, you can keep 4-5 female bettas in a 10 gallon tank. You can keep 2-3 male bettas, but only if you have dividers in between each of them. You can also keep a single male betta in a 10 gallon along with other fish such as pygmy corydoras, ember tetras, or harlequin rasboras.

How many tetras can I put in a 10 gallon tank with a betta?

In a 10 gallon [38 liters] with one male betta you can safely keep 6 – 8 neons with good filtration and weekly partial water changes. Because you are looking to house your neon tetras with a male betta specifically, there are a few other things to consider as well.

How many gallons does a 10 gallon tank hold per hour?

Usually 5-10x turnover is used, so 50-100 gph for 10 gallon tank. With fish from high flow streams (like gobies) you want something more like 10-20x turnover, with a betta even as low as 2-3x might be fine. It’s best to get a filter with regulation and maximum gph higher than you need.

How much filtration do you need?

A good rule of thumb is to select a filter with a flow rate at least six times the volume of the tank—so for a 30-gallon tank you want a flow rate of about 200 gph (gallons per hour).

Can a fish tank have too much filtration?

You can’t really over-filter an aquarium, but it’s fairly easy to under-filter one. This rating system works well for the most part, however, heavily populated aquariums, or those with large predatory fish or fish that generate large amounts of waste should be fitted with oversized or multiple filters.
